WebApr 8, 2011 · yes no Place the pears inside a perforated storage bag. Store them in the vegetable crisper drawer for up to three weeks. Unlike most tree fruits, pears only ripen after they are harvested from the tree. Mature pears feel firm and have developed their mature color on the bottom, which is red, yellow or pink-blushed depending on the variety. Web2 days ago · Rep. WebApr 7, 2024 · Apples stored at room temperature usually begin to spoil within a week whereas apples in the refrigerator can stay fresh for up to 2 or 3 months. Apples are best suited to frigid temperatures between 30 to 40 degrees Fahrenheit. The maximum humidity shouldn’t exceed 90% to 95%.
